How they compare
Hungary currently reports 0.174 current US$ per US$ of GDP against 0.1723 current US$ per US$ of GDP in Serbia, a difference of 0.0017 current US$ per US$ of GDP.
Across all 19 years both countries report, Hungary has been ahead every year.
Hungary ranks 64th and Serbia ranks 65th of 198 countries.
Hungary has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Hungary | Serbia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 0.1329 current US$ per US$ of GDP | 0.0726 current US$ per US$ of GDP | 0.0604 current US$ per US$ of GDP | Hungary |
| 2010s | 0.1727 current US$ per US$ of GDP | 0.1085 current US$ per US$ of GDP | 0.0641 current US$ per US$ of GDP | Hungary |
| 2020s | 0.1649 current US$ per US$ of GDP | 0.1598 current US$ per US$ of GDP | 0.0051 current US$ per US$ of GDP | Hungary |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Commercial service exports (current US$) divided by GDP (current US$), mat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
